Common Admission Requirements For Barber SchoolsIn Crawfordsville, Indiana
To enroll in barber programs in Crawfordsville, several admission requirements are commonly observed:
Age Requirement: Candidates typically must be at least 16 years old and should have parental consent if under 18.
Educational Background: A high school diploma or GED is usually required. Some programs may accept students based on an equivalency test.
Prerequisite Coursework: While specific coursework may not be necessary, basic knowledge of biology and any vocational training in related fields can be beneficial.
Background Check: Most barber schools require a criminal background check, as students will work closely with clients in professional settings.
Application Process: Prospective students must complete an application form and may also be required to submit personal references or a statement of purpose.
Interview: An interview with admissions staff is often part of the process, allowing candidates to express their passion and commitment to the profession.
It is advisable for students to contact specific barber schools to verify exact requirements and ensure their application meets all necessary criteria.
Cost & Financial Aid Options For Barber Schools In Crawfordsville, Indiana
The cost of barber training programs in Crawfordsville varies depending on the institution and length of the program.
Tuition Ranges:
- Typically, tuition can range from $8,000 to $15,000 for full programs lasting about 10 to 15 months.
- Additional costs may include uniforms, barber supplies, and books, which can add an extra $500 to $1,000 to initial expenses.
